What Is BPC-157 and Why Is It Widely Studied?

BPC-157 is a synthetic 15-amino acid peptide derived from a protective protein found naturally in human gastric juice. Its sequence, Gly-Glu-Pro-Pro-Pro-Gly-Lys-Pro-Ala-Asp-Asp-Ala-Gly-Leu-Val, is entirely composed of L-isomers, making it identical to the endogenous fragment but far more stable when administered exogenously. In laboratory research, BPC-157 is primarily investigated for its remarkable ability to accelerate the healing of diverse tissues including skin, muscle, tendon, ligament, bone, and gastrointestinal mucosa. Studies suggest it promotes angiogenesis (formation of new blood vessels), modulates inflammatory cytokines, enhances fibroblast migration, and protects endothelial cells from oxidative stress.

Proper Storage, Reconstitution & Handling Protocols

BPC-157 is unusually stable among peptides due to its all-L-amino acid composition and lack of disulfide bonds—but proper handling remains essential for experimental validity:
  • Lyophilized Storage: Keep sealed vials at -20°C (-4°F) or colder. Avoid light exposure; store in original amber packaging or foil-wrapped boxes. Stable for ≥2 years under these conditions.
  • Reconstitution Solvent: Use sterile bacteriostatic water (0.9% benzyl alcohol) or acidic water (pH 4–5 adjusted with acetic acid). Gently swirl—never vortex—to dissolve. Allow 5–10 minutes for complete solubilization.
  • Post-Reconstitution Stability: Store at 4°C (39°F) and use within 30 days. For longer storage, aliquot immediately into single-use volumes and freeze at -20°C. Document each freeze-thaw cycle; limit to ≤3 cycles maximum.
  • Dosing Calculations: Always calculate based on actual peptide mass, not vial fill volume. A “10mg” vial contains 10mg of BPC-157 peptide + counterion (acetate/TFA). Adjust solvent volume precisely to achieve desired concentration (e.g., 1mg/mL = 10mL sterile water per 10mg vial).
  • PPE & Safety: Handle powder and solutions with nitrile gloves, safety goggles, and in a biosafety cabinet. Avoid inhalation or skin contact. Dispose of waste per institutional hazardous chemical protocols.

Q: Why does your BPC-157 come as acetate salt instead of TFA?
A: Trifluoroacetic acid (TFA) can inhibit certain cellular processes and interfere with mass spectrometry ionization. Our default acetate form minimizes these artifacts while maintaining solubility and stability.
